Autobarn Maitland will be holding a sound off at Steamfest Maitland (about 2 hours drive north of Sydney).

Date - Sunday the 29th of April
Time - 10am cut off for registrations
Cost - $20.00 each category (SPL & Bass Race)

Certainly will Sam:

SPL
Class A:

1st: Chris Wardle - 137.8db



Class B:

1st: Peter Borg - 144.3db


2nd: Steve Roach - 140.5db


3rd: Sam - 139.6db



Pro Class:

1st: Jamie Skrtic - 145.9db


2nd: Shayne Sutton - 143.8db


3rd: Jamie Conceilna - 141.8db



Bass Race:
120.0-129.9db Class:

1st: Steve Roach - 126.3db


2nd: Raymie Bagnall - 126.2db


3rd: Jarrod Wayne - 118.0db



120.0-129.9db Class 2:

1st: Craig Sandy - 129.8db


2nd: Shayne Sutton - 129.5db
